*you notice Orson wandering thru town, but something about him is very different. Didnt he have 2 arms last time you saw him, and man does he look upset*

The Previos Night...

*Orson sleeps off his alcohol binge as usual in the Hlint crypts. But his rest seems to be, shall we say, restless.*

(A large creature brandishing a firey smile speaks) Its time to return Orson, you are coming with us.

*Orson struggles to escape in his dream and awakes to find the dead have risen to the surfaceand are trying to pull him thru the soil. Struggling he manages to get all but his left arm back, which is currently sinking into the ground. In complete terror of being pulled below orson retrieves his skinning knife and begins to cut into his own flesh. In a matter of seconds he is free, and sits watching the last bit of his arm sink below the surface. He hears some shouting but then passes out.*

The morning after...

*Orson awakens in an inn room, his arm missing but his wounds healed. Sleeping in the corner is Xander Flameheart. Orson tries his best to sneak out of the room without any questions*

Xander: *still head down and eyes closed* You really should rest
Orson: I dont need your advice, or your healing.
Xander: * a slight smiles but eyes closed still* thats funny, but i suppose having your arm cut from your body would kill most people from the shock alone. Perhaps you didnt need me.
Orson: *looks upset but cant find the words and storms out of the room grasping where his arm once was*

*A fresh new journal, wrapped in deer hide*

the following is the accounts on Orson, servent to teh soul mother.

I would not know where to begin explaining what i am, for so much has changed in my mind that i dont know myself. What one i thought was a curse iknow as a cursed position amongst the soul mothers minions. My arm, my left arm, it is no longer my own. the skin, the muscle, the inner workings of all life....stripped away like some cheap paper wrappings. Hardened bone, polished an ivory white, some unnatural strength resides within. Unnatural, that word has new meaning for me now. For my natural strain of thoughts are of late skewed. Like the echo of anoter voice in my head. I control this dead appendage, but it resists at times.
As to my position one may wonder. I watch, i wait, and they will come to me. What once i never uderstood was explained to me. What i thought an unnatural curse of the dead hounding me,is just that. The restless soulsfind there way to me, mainl by the call of my voice, the sorrowful tales that i string at times.
